diff options
| author | Sean Christopherson <[email protected]> | 2024-01-09 15:02:26 -0800 |
|---|---|---|
| committer | Sean Christopherson <[email protected]> | 2024-01-30 15:28:02 -0800 |
| commit | ecb490770ad42c7d3dc08f06efe7bf0779990745 (patch) | |
| tree | 8ae7a53079754b604f5ba41bbb7a6902f6c32c0b /tools/testing/selftests/bpf/prog_tests/prog_array_init.c | |
| parent | 7a277c22412cf72cf6376f21c6d826e8f4a44cc3 (diff) | |
KVM: x86/pmu: Don't ignore bits 31:30 for RDPMC index on AMD
Stop stripping bits 31:30 prior to validating/consuming the RDPMC index on
AMD. Per the APM's documentation of RDPMC, *values* greater than 27 are
reserved. The behavior of upper bits being flags is firmly Intel-only.
Fixes: ca724305a2b0 ("KVM: x86/vPMU: Implement AMD vPMU code for KVM")
Tested-by: Dapeng Mi <[email protected]>
Link: https://lore.kernel.org/r/[email protected]
Signed-off-by: Sean Christopherson <[email protected]>
Diffstat (limited to 'tools/testing/selftests/bpf/prog_tests/prog_array_init.c')
0 files changed, 0 insertions, 0 deletions